What Should a Token Strategy Establish Before Development?
A token should have a defined role within the business or blockchain ecosystem before technical development begins. Simply creating a token without establishing its purpose can make it difficult to determine how it should interact with the platform.
A clear token strategy can define:
Token utility.
Target users.
Total supply.
Allocation.
Distribution.
Vesting.
Transfer conditions.
Governance functionality where applicable.
Ecosystem incentives.
Long-term use cases.
These decisions can influence smart contract architecture and platform functionality.
For example, a token intended primarily for ecosystem access may require different functionality from one designed to support governance or other defined use cases.
The technology should follow the approved business and token strategy rather than determining the strategy after development has already started.

Why Should Smart Contracts Reflect the Token Strategy?
Smart contracts provide the programmable layer that can automate predefined token and fundraising rules.
Depending on the project, smart contracts may handle:
Token issuance.
Token distribution.
Contribution processing.
Sale conditions.
Vesting.
Claims.
Lockups.
Other predefined token functions.
The contract logic should accurately reflect the approved token model.
A mismatch between tokenomics and smart contract behavior can create serious operational problems. For example, if a vesting schedule described to investors does not match the contract logic, the platform may produce unexpected outcomes.
For this reason, smart contracts should undergo structured development, testing, code review, and appropriate security assessment before deployment.

How Can Wallet Integration Improve Participation?
Wallet connectivity is one of the most important technical components of a blockchain fundraising platform.
Investors may need to connect their wallets, select the correct network, approve transactions, and monitor blockchain confirmations.
A well-designed wallet experience can support:
Secure wallet connection.
Network selection.
Transaction requests.
Transaction confirmation.
Token balance visibility.
Allocation tracking.
Transaction history.
Error handling.
The platform should also clearly communicate whether a transaction is pending, completed, rejected, or requires further action.
Wallet integration should be tested across the environments the project intends to support.
The platform should never request users' private keys or seed phrases.
Why Is Investor Onboarding Important?
Investor onboarding connects the user experience with operational and compliance-related requirements.
Depending on the project's structure and applicable legal obligations, onboarding may involve registration, identity verification, eligibility checks, geographic restrictions, wallet whitelisting, and other access controls.
Businesses should define the required workflow before development.
Important considerations can include:
What information investors need to provide.
Which investors are eligible.
Which jurisdictions are supported.
What verification is required.
When wallet connection occurs.
What users can access before verification.
What records need to be maintained.
An ICO Development Company can implement the required technical workflow once the business and legal requirements are established.
Technology can support documented compliance controls, but it does not replace qualified legal or regulatory advice.

What Security Measures Should a Better ICO Include?
Security needs to be incorporated throughout the development lifecycle.
An ICO ecosystem can contain multiple attack surfaces, including smart contracts, user accounts, wallets, APIs, databases, administrative dashboards, and infrastructure.
Security planning may include:
Multi-factor authentication.
Role-based access control.
Encryption.
Secure API communication.
Smart contract testing.
Vulnerability assessment.
Access management.
Logging.
Monitoring.
Backup and recovery procedures.
Smart contract audits can provide an additional layer of review, but an audit does not guarantee that all vulnerabilities have been eliminated.
Businesses should therefore consider security as an ongoing responsibility rather than a single pre-launch activity.

What Testing Should Happen Before Investors Arrive?
A better ICO requires testing across the entire investor journey.
Testing should cover:
Token functionality.
Smart contracts.
Wallet connectivity.
Investor registration.
Authentication.
Contribution processing.
Token allocation.
Transaction status.
Administrative permissions.
API integrations.
Security.
Performance.
End-to-end workflows.
Failure scenarios should also be evaluated.
Examples include failed transactions, disconnected wallets, incorrect networks, invalid inputs, delayed blockchain confirmations, API failures, and unauthorized access attempts.
Testing in a testnet environment can help teams identify blockchain-specific issues before production deployment.
